To The Lighthouse by Virginia Woolf.
To The Lighthouse by Virginia Woolf has been on m reading list for a long time. The novel is divided into three sections. The narration of the novel is introspective and philosophical, with the plot a second to it. It focuses on the Ramsay family, who are visiting the Isle of Skye. I am just a few pages in; the story is more about the characters and their complexities within and with each other.
The Monkey’s Paw by W.W. Jacobs.
The Monkey’s Paw by W.W. Jacobs is a horror short story. I vaguely remember reading this story or starting to read it years ago, but I don’t remember much about it. So, I am going to read it again. The person with the monkey’s paw is granted three wishes, but it comes with a price. The main characters of the story are Mr. and Mrs. White and their son Herbert.
